OK, Here it is;
1. That number does not seem to work from my house?
2. I got my tickets! It seems that the web discount price was a ghost, it appeared on their website but was not actually there. After logging in and out for hours, the discount disappeared..thats why I received error message. I clicked the star rate (not sure if I was allowed to) and zip, got tickets right away...You do have to go through 2 ccard varifications however, not sure I needed to call my ccard co. since they do the varification electronically any way but I did...so thanks to eveyone for your time!! see ya in Sevilla!
